Broken, Book I of The Breach Chronicles by Ivy Logan



Broken is Book One in The Breach Chronicles series by Ivy Logan. 

It is the tale of a young sorceress bereft of her powers but determined to avenge her family. She must rise from the ashes of destruction. Even though she thinks her heart is resistant, she can’t hide from love. Love find her and she finds the courage to stand tall because all that is Broken Is Not Lost. This is a tale of magic and mystery but also romance, family, and self - discovery.



Here's the synopsis:

The dark shadow cast by an ancient prophecy shatters an innocent family, but all that is broken is not lost.

Unaware of her supernatural legacy, half blood sorceress Talia has a unique childhood. Although protected by the love of her parents, Talia is instructed in the art of combat by her mother, Caitlin, a powerful sorceress of the Heichi clan.

When Talia’s family’s worst nightmare comes to pass, her protected life spins out of control. Everything she believes in and everyone she loves is cruelly snatched away and Talia is forced to flee the attentions of a mad king.

Choosing a path of retribution devoid of love and friendship, Talia comes to learn that love can be received even if it is not sought.

‘Broken’ chronicles, Talia’s rise from the ashes and how she finds herself again. She loses everything but never gives up on the Happily Ever After.

Set against a background of time travel and supernatural forces, read Talia’s epic saga of love, sacrifice, and discovering the hero within. Broken is thus the coming of age story of a girl who loses everything only to find herself and the courage to avenge her family, a tale of magic, mystery and romance.


My review:

A story about bravery, love, and how decisions can alter not just your fate, but the one of others. 
Caitlin is a Heichi sorcerer that has received a devastating prophecy, she is to do the unthinkable, betraying herself and what she believes on. 
Eventually, the weight of her curse falls upon her daughter's shoulders, Talia. A brave and loving girl, forced to become a woman sooner than she should have. But she embraces her fate head-on, with grace and courage despite the threat.
The message I received from Ivy Logan is "Love can conquer all"

A beautiful story.

Bali by C.L. Knopf


35706339





























Synopsis
Bikinis…check. Plane ticket to Bali…check. Passport…check. Meeting a gorgeous man that makes you lose all self-control? 
After a recent break-up, the last thing on Hannah’s mind is finding Mr. Right. Wanting to enjoy the single life, she agrees to join her friends on a girl’s trip to Bali. Upon arriving it seems as if they’ve discovered paradise. Perfect weather, breathtaking resort, beautiful beaches and some very nice eye candy. Never in her wildest dreams could Hannah have imagined that locking eyes with a handsome stranger would completely change the course of her life. 
Callum moved to Bali nearly five years ago and has been living his dream ever since. Being a beach fanatic, it was no surprise that he landed a job as a watersports instructor. Life was good and he couldn’t ask for anything more, until he met Hannah. 
Follow Hannah and Callum as they begin a journey that neither are prepared for. Will it last? Will it remain a beautiful memory? Only time will tell. 

My review

It was a refreshing read. You know that feeling when you're stuck and you don't know what to read to feel better? Ta-da! Bali is a quick fix. 
Hannah and her friends were a joy to read, they are a support group for each other, and know how to have fun. Callum is a rather refreshing male lead, he's more than just a pretty face; he has a good heart and a fun personality.
There was some angst an emotional moments, but that didn't take away the enjoyment out of the story; quite the opposite, it made it feel real. 
Overall a fast paced and fun read. Perfect to grab after a rough day. Beautiful scenarios, humor, hot guys, what more can a girl ask for? You will devour Bali in no time.

Eliesmore and The Green Stone by Angela J. Ford

35565049Eliesmore and The Green Stone by Angela J. Ford
My rating: 4 of 5 stars

And I'm back in Angela J. Ford's world. This is the third book I've read from her and the lore just keeps getting better. This time Eliesmore is the protagonist, the chosen one a prophecy talks about, the one to put an end to the war that's ravaging the world.
He is not alone, his Company is a talented and brave one. Brave warriors that help the young and inexperienced Eliesmore find his way. My favorite without a doubt would be Visra, a fierce and unpredictable warrior with a crazy sense of humor, and a heart full of revenge.
There were new creatures to know, mysteries to uncover and quite a handful of epic battles. The characters are complex and bring their own element to the story. Recommended for those who like adventure and heroes in the making.

Keys of the Origin: Book 1: The scions of balance by Melissa A. Joy




Keys of the Origin by Melissa A. Joy
My rating: 5 of 5 stars

Synopsis:
In a world where ancient races still dwell, 
the events of an age-old prophecy begin to stir. 
From the pages of an antique tome, 
there is much the ancients themselves have yet to learn.



The time has come for the Keys of the Origin to play their part in restoring balance to Aeldynn; but how will their choices affect the outcome?



Two young men; one a righteous law-abiding servant to the people, the other a distinguished outlaw, don't yet realise they are to play a part in a foretold bid for the future of Aeldynn. Fate leads them down a road they would never have dreamed of following; a road that leads them into a struggle to bring the world back into a state of balance from the precipice of madness and desolation.



It is not only Zehn and Larkh who are fated to take on the malevolent forces of Aeldynn; there are others who must join with them as they are coaxed into the embrace of the ancient Nays and the fabled Drahknyr, who are also entangled in the masterful puppeteering of a renegade sorceress hell bent on reviving the greatest threat of all; Alymarn.


Review:
It’s a shame I can't give it 10 stars! I'm obsessed. I'm looking forward to a re-read less than a day after finishing Keys of the Origin. I don't even know where to start.

The book begins with the awakening of the Kaesan’Drahknyr, the seven mighty warriors that protect Aeldynn. After a slumber of 3000 years, they are called to protect the balance between Aevnatureis and its evil counterpart Phandaerys. Not to mention the many races that dwell in Aeldynn, for evil rises one more time. And an ancient prophecy is becoming a reality.

Melkhar, the fiercest of the Kaesan’Drahknyr has been tasked with the protection of Arcaydia, a young woman with growing powers. On her way, Melkhar discovers the human kingdoms are on the brink of war. Forced to part ways with her protector, Arcaydia meets Larkh, he is a pirate, but not a typical one. Larkh is smart beyond his years and has more than a couple mysterious trades. Larkh is being chased by Zehn, a law enforcer that travels accompanied by a mage, Raeon.

Raeon is a Silver Mage, member of an order that follows the knowledge of the Nays, the ageless race that brought to physical existence the Drahknyr, and the Kaesan' Drahknyr.

Kalthis is also a Kaesan’ Drahknyr, he's in tune with nature in a unique way, which allows him to obtain knowledge no-one else can reach. All will be connected in the battle against Zerrçainne, a powerful sorceress that used to be a GalĂ©triahn Highlord, a Nays High Mage. She plots to rise to power through manipulation and dark sources of magica.

And that’s as far as I’ll go with details. Spoilers are a pain.

The plot is well-paced, allowing the reader to become familiarized with the lore and the characters right in the midst of great discoveries and epic battles. There are edge of the seat moments; it made wish I could read faster.

The characters have an ample specter, not only in personality and trades but also in kin. Humans, Nays, Elves, Drahknyr, hybrids... The reading is easy; despite being my first time reading about such a rich world it didn't become heavy in any moment. The way the story is told and the vivid descriptions made me feel at times like I was there watching everything happen; sometimes even like a video-game.

I love the way the eternal battle between the light and the darkness has been approached. It is a different way to tell such a story.

My favorite character without a doubt would be Melkhar; I knew it would be after reading just one line of her point of view. She is fierce, powerful, highly intelligent, and merciless when she has to be. There is much to learn from her; oftentimes, her actions reveal more than her words. She's refreshing. Not just for a female character but in general.

Overall, the best book I've read so far without a doubt. An epic story with mighty heroes, powerful villains, and beautiful lore. I can't wait to read more from Melissa Joy. Hell, I'd read her grocery list.
